For quite some time now I've noticed that when I access the Internet on my phone through my Vodacom router, Vodacom redirects 404 errors from some websites. ( http://flex.vodacom.co.za/err/zerod-web/p/zerod-home/#/splash404) Clicking on a broken link doesn't give me the usual '404 error' page generated by the browser (on sites that don't implement their own 404 handling) but redirects me to "Vodacom Flex" which looks like a portal/search sort of thing.
Not only is this extremely annoying, but I also find it a very dubious business practice to hijack a customer's connection (not to mention their web browsing experience) in order to shove a totally ****py portal site in their face.
I've tried to find out what Vodacom Flex is supposed to be, and I get the impression that it has something to do with options to have limited Internet access without using data (or after your data bundle has run out) but surely a 404 error shouldn't trigger that behavior...
